site stats

Podman unshare

WebMar 29, 2024 · Other users's cgroup hierarchies are not affected. Users are advised to upgrade to version 1.1.5. Users unable to upgrade may unshare the cgroup namespace (`(docker podman nerdctl) run --cgroupns=private)`. This is the default behavior of Docker/Podman/nerdctl on cgroup v2 hosts. or add `/sys/fs/cgroup` to `maskedPaths`. …

podman-mount — Podman documentation

WebNov 30, 2024 · Install Podman as Rootless To run podman as rootless: Prerequisites. Enable cgroups v2; To allow rootless operation of Podman containers, first determine which user(s) and group(s) you want to use ... WebOct 5, 2024 · - podman network create mynet && podman run --network mynet … - The IP address assigned to the container is not reachable from the host network namespace - To … johns hopkins hospital sign in https://boxtoboxradio.com

Running Kubernetes Node Components as a Non-root User

WebJan 26, 2024 · However, grafana wants to run as the grafana user with uid 472 . 1. 2. # podman run --rm --entrypoint '' docker.io/grafana/grafana id. uid=472 (grafana) gid=0 (root) groups=0 (root) OK, so inside the containers we are running as different users, but as we’re running as root those same uids are also used on the host system. WebDec 16, 2024 · When running or creating a container, Podman writes the corresponding container ID to the specified path. Doing so allows us to write elegant and generic service files, because we can use the file for stopping or removing the container as well. WebRunning Kubernetes inside Rootless Docker/Podman. kind; minikube; Running Kubernetes inside Unprivileged Containers. sysbox; Running Rootless Kubernetes directly on a host. K3s; Usernetes; Manually deploy a node that runs the kubelet in a user namespace. Creating a user namespace; Creating a delegated cgroup tree; Configuring network ... johns hopkins hospital scrubs

podman-unshare(1)

Category:Commands — Podman documentation

Tags:Podman unshare

Podman unshare

podman-mount — Podman documentation

WebApr 11, 2024 · Podman是一个开源的容器运行时项目,可在大多数LInux平台上使用。Podman提供与Docker非常相似的功能。Podman无需运行守护进程,并且可以在没有root权限的情况下运行。Podman可以管理和运行任何符合OCI(Open Container Initiative)规范的容器和镜像。Podman提供了一个与Docker兼容的命令行前端来管理Docker镜像。 WebSep 3, 2024 · Regarding deleting files and directories that are not owned by your normal UID and GID (but from the extra ranges in /etc/subuid and /etc/subgid) , you could use podman unshare rm filepath and podman unshare rm -rf directorypath Share Improve this answer Follow answered Sep 6, 2024 at 17:55 Erik Sjölund 10.4k 7 42 73 perfect!

Podman unshare

Did you know?

WebNov 4, 2024 · Install Podman, create special user and group and add lines to /etc/subuid and /etc/subgid: teamcityagent:200000:65536 2. Configure sysctl: sysctl user.max_user_namespaces=28633 3. execute command: "podman unshare cat /proc/self/uid_map" under teamcityagent user. WebAug 3, 2024 · The service podman-usernamespace.service is a Type=oneshot service that executes podman unshare /bin/true. This command is normally used for other things, but a side effect of the command is that it sets up the user namespace. [ Improve your skills managing and using SELinux with this helpful guide. ] Enable the socket unit and reboot:

WebMar 31, 2024 · Podman is a container engine for running and managing OCI containers on Linux. RedHat develops it as a direct alternative to Docker, the famous container … WebIf you are trying to run Kubernetes in a user-namespaced container such as Rootless Docker/Podman or LXC/LXD, you are all set, and you can go to the next subsection. …

WebFeb 25, 2024 · podman unshare chown $MEDIA_UID:$MEDIA_GID /media If you now run ls -al on the /media directory you should see an id in the hundred of thousands, e.g. 101000. This is because Podman has set the... WebExecuting podman mount fails for un- privileged users unless the user is running inside a podman unshare session. The unshare session defines two environment variables: o CONTAINERS _ GRAPHROOT : the path to the persistent container's data.

WebPodman lists all of the currently mounted containers, including external containers, when the command is executed without any arguments. External containers are containers in container/storage by tools other than Podman. For example Buildah and CRI-O.

WebPodman (Pod Manager) is a fully featured container engine that is a simple daemonless tool. Podman provides a Docker-CLI comparable command line that eases the transition from other container engines and allows the management of pods, containers and images. Simply put: alias docker=podman . how to get to roehampton universityWeb$ podman unshare cat /proc/self/uid_map 0 1001 1 1 100000 65536 65537 165536 65536; 1.2.2. Upgrade to rootless containers. If you have upgraded from RHEL 7.6, you must configure subuid and subgid values manually for any existing user you want to be able to use rootless podman. Using an existing user name and group name (for example, jill), set ... how to get to rodoroc wynncraftWeb1. clone() 创建一个ns,同时在这个ns内创建进程2. proc 文件3. setns() 加入一个ns4. unshare() 创建新的ns并加入unshare的例外:这里有一个例外,那就是 CLONE_NEWPID。 how to get to rohendel